Maverick logo #21000[chocolate] Maverick was a chocolate bar snack manufactured by Nestlé Rowntree and marketed in the UK. The snack, which was similar to the Fuse bar sold by Nestlé Rowntree competitor Cadbury, was launched in 1997 and contained caramel, raisins and biscuit and toffee pieces covered in milk chocolate. Maverick logo #21217In America, a maverick is a cattle found straying, which may be branded and claimed by the finder. The word is derived from Samuel Maverick, a Texan, who appropriated a good many head found straying at the end of the civil-war.
